Precision in blow mold parts is not merely a matter of tight tolerances; it involves comprehensive control over material selection, thermal behavior, surface finish, and dimensional stability under repeated stress. Components such as parison controllers, blow pins, mold cavities, and shuttle mechanisms must operate in perfect synchrony, often under high pressure and elevated temperatures. Any inconsistency in fit or function can lead to flash formation, uneven wall thickness, or premature wear. Material selection is a critical factor in the performance, durability, and cost-efficiency of blow mold components. At Wuxi Lead Precision Machinery, we specialize in precision-engineered metal parts tailored for high-demand blow molding applications. The choice between aluminum, steel, and titanium depends on production volume, part complexity, thermal requirements, and environmental exposure. Each material offers distinct mechanical and thermal properties that directly impact mold life, cycle time, and surface finish quality.

Aluminum alloys are widely used in low- to medium-volume production due to their excellent thermal conductivity and lightweight characteristics. They allow for faster cooling cycles, reducing overall production time. Additionally, aluminum is easier to machine, enabling complex geometries and tight tolerances with reduced lead times. However, aluminum has lower hardness and wear resistance compared to steel and titanium, making it less suitable for long production runs or abrasive resins.

Steel, particularly tool steels such as P20, H13, and S136, is the preferred choice for high-volume blow molding operations. These alloys offer superior strength, hardness, and resistance to wear and deformation under sustained thermal cycling. While steel molds have longer machining times and higher initial costs, their extended service life and dimensional stability justify the investment for large-scale manufacturing. Stainless variants also provide enhanced corrosion resistance, essential when processing hygroscopic or chemically aggressive polymers.

Titanium and its alloys represent the high-performance tier in mold material selection. Though rarely used for full molds due to cost and machining complexity, titanium components are ideal for critical wear-prone areas such as inserts, guide pins, and cores. Titanium offers an exceptional strength-to-density ratio, outstanding corrosion resistance, and excellent performance at elevated temperatures. Its biocompatibility and non-reactive nature also make it suitable for medical and food-grade applications.

Surface finishing further enhances material performance. Anodizing is a key post-processing technique applied primarily to aluminum molds. This electrochemical process creates a durable, corrosion-resistant oxide layer that improves surface hardness and wear resistance. Type II (sulfuric acid) anodizing provides a clear or dyed finish suitable for general-purpose molds, while Type III (hardcoat) anodizing delivers a thicker, harder layer for molds exposed to high abrasion or thermal stress. Anodized surfaces also offer better release properties, reducing the need for mold release agents and minimizing part contamination.

The following table summarizes key material properties and recommended applications:

Material Thermal Conductivity (W/m·K) Hardness (HRC) Tensile Strength (MPa) Typical Use Case
Aluminum 7075 130 15–20 570 Prototypes, low-volume production
P20 Steel 30 28–32 900 Medium to high-volume molds
H13 Steel 35 48–52 1,300 High-temperature, high-wear molds
Titanium Ti-6Al-4V 7.2 36–40 950 Critical inserts, corrosive environments

The process begins with rigorous Design for Manufacturability (DFM) and Mold Flow Analysis. Our engineering team collaborates closely with your specifications, utilizing advanced CAD/CAM suites and mold simulation software. This phase identifies potential stress points, cooling inefficiencies, and ejection challenges before metal is cut. Material selection is critical; we prioritize high-grade tool steels like H13 or S7, verified for thermal stability and wear resistance under continuous cycling. Every contour and vent is optimized for cavity pressure distribution and minimal flash, forming the foundation for defect prevention.

Prototyping transitions design into physical validation under real-world conditions. Utilizing our high-precision 5-axis CNC machining centers and wire EDM, we produce functional prototype cores, cavities, and intricate inserts. This is not merely a shape check. Each prototype undergoes comprehensive metrology: CMM inspection verifies geometric accuracy against nominal CAD data, while surface profilometry ensures critical polish levels (Ra ≤ 0.05 µm) for part release. Thermal imaging validates cooling channel performance. Any deviation triggers immediate design or process refinement. This iterative loop guarantees the final design is proven manufacturable and defect-resistant.

Mass Production leverages our closed-loop manufacturing ecosystem for zero-defect output. Production runs commence only after prototype validation. Our CNC cells operate under strict environmental controls, with in-process probing (Renishaw) verifying critical dimensions after each major machining sequence. Statistical Process Control (SPC) monitors key parameters like spindle load and coolant pressure in real-time, automatically adjusting before drift occurs. Every component undergoes 100% final inspection against the approved prototype standard using calibrated optical comparators and CMMs. Dimensional reports and material certifications accompany every shipment.
